## CSV Import Wizard — release notes prep

Welcome aboard! The Plover import wizard is the bit of Saffron Desk that customers actually notice, so releases around it get extra care. Before cutting a release, run the sample-file suite and check the delimiter-guessing step — it's flaky with semicolons. The release toggle itself sits behind a sealed config in Lockmere; you can only flip it after unsealing. Unseal with the recovery passphrase just below.

recovery phrase for fajeg-kawep: druix-gorius-briax-ulaeth-fraox-lammir-pelox-jormir-pelwyn-julir

// MAX_PICKUP_RADIUS_KM governs the Fleetwise driver-assignment heuristic.
// We score drivers by distance decay times acceptance rate; anything past
// this radius is excluded before scoring, so lowering it under load is the
// fastest shed valve. Do NOT raise above 12 without checking the Harborton
// region overrides — their sparse grid breaks the decay curve. Changed in
// the Q3 rebalance; see the assignment-tuning doc. If paging on skewed
// assignments, confirm the running build matches the token below.

session token of kahag-bawip = htk6_729d08

# Locale config for the Dimberly scheduler.
# DATE_FMT_LOCALE controls rendered formats; fall back is ISO 8601.
# Do not hardcode formats in templates — everything routes through
# the formatter. Month-first layouts only apply when the locale
# explicitly requests them. Timezone handling lives elsewhere.
# The translation service credential goes on the next line.

vault entry, fadup-tagag: RELAY_SECRET8=2fd92179

Test-plan note: the Fennwick tax-rate lookup cache should evict entries after 15 minutes, but staging sometimes serves stale rates after a region update. If paged, hit the cache-stats endpoint and check the eviction counter before flushing anything. To query staging directly, authenticate with the bearer token provided below.

session JWT of fajof-bahop = eyJhbGciOiJIUzI1NiIsInR5cCI6IkpXVCJ9.eyJzdWIiOiIqgHoPSIn0.DAyxzh8y